Misfit Posted July 8, 2020 Report Share Posted July 8, 2020 TR7 lights having a lot of fun, headlights fine pop up and work, side light near side worked. Off side No. Checked all fuses and Cleaned all terminals also Checked earths. Turned lights on nothing, none, next time the off side lights on. Great, whoops, near side off. As the Fog light switch had disintegrated, I decided to replace all the switches, but the connection plug don’t fit. I’m confused, firstly because the sidelights can’t decide which sides going to work if at all and secondly while there are a number of different fog light switch, there is only one light switch type. So why the light switch didn’t connect to he plug and the male and female points don’t line up. Quote Link to post Share on other sites
HowardB Posted July 8, 2020 Report Share Posted July 8, 2020 Please recheck all your earths as this usually is the route of the problem - when you have done that check them again very carefully. Only if that doesn't work, see the attached drawings with explanations of the various strange circuits..... H TR7 electrical dwg UK 81 DHC.pdf Quote Link to post Share on other sites
